When tasks have strict deadlines, team member's productivity can suffer from Student syndrome and Parkinson's law. In the first case, they can procrastinate and start work on the task right before the deadline. In the second case, the work expands as much as to fit all the time allotted for its completion. In both situations, employees' productivity will be low. You can change the situation by using a different approach to task estimates - instead of having fixed deadlines, you can ask employees to complete their tasks as soon as possible. Such an approach will increase the efficiency of team members' efforts, make it possible to deliver faster, and in such a way reduce project costs.
To be able to reduce project costs and minimize the probability of cost overrun, you should constantly monitor the state of a project environment and compare it with the baselines. It will make it possible to spot any issues timely and react to them before they become serious problems. While the need for monitoring project budget is obvious, focusing on resources' progress can be overlooked. However, efficient work of resources is the basis for successful projects - if something hampers their work and they are inefficient, it will sooner or later be reflected on the state of the project environment and lead to unpleasant surprises including cost overrun.
Knowing the sources of possible risks and ways to respond to them will keep you prepared for any events that may occur to project's scope, resources, time, or budget. Preparing a risk management plan at the project initiation stage will enable you to count on some extra costs that may be required if something unexpected happens. Whatever happens - a critical team member falls ill, or a piece of important equipment breaks down - it's better to be ready to respond to potential risks.
